Citroen C1 Car Key Replacement: A Comprehensive Guide

The Citroen C1 is a popular city car known for its compact style, fuel effectiveness, and affordability. Nevertheless, like any car, it may deal with the unfortunate scenario of a lost or damaged key. Car key replacement can be a challenging job, specifically for the unaware. This guide offers in-depth information on the procedures, costs, and choices available for changing your Citroen C1 key, together with responses to often asked questions.

Comprehending Citroen C1 Keys

Before diving into the replacement process, it's necessary to comprehend the types of keys used in the Citroen C1. The car utilizes different key innovations across numerous models and years, consisting of:

Key Types Overview Table

Key TypeDescriptionSecurity LevelExpense Range
Standard KeyBasic metal keyLow₤ 5 - ₤ 20
Transponder KeyKey with embedded chipMedium₤ 50 - ₤ 150
Remote Key FobKey with buttons and transponder chipHigh₤ 100 - ₤ 300

Steps for Citroen C1 Key Replacement

Regardless of the type of key that needs replacing, the following is a general outline of the process:

  1. Identify the Key Type: Determine which type of key your Citroen C1 utilizes. This is essential for the next steps.

  2. Gather Necessary Information: Be prepared to provide your car recognition number (VIN), evidence of ownership, and identification to the locksmith professional or dealer.

  3. Select Replacement Method:

    • Dealership Replacement: While typically the most reliable, car dealerships may charge greater prices and take longer for key replacement.
    • Professional Locksmith: A certified locksmith specializing in car keys may offer a more affordable and quicker option.
    • Do it yourself Key: For basic metal keys, replacement can sometimes be done at a hardware shop or through online services.
  4. Configuring the Key:

    • For transponder keys and remote key fobs, programs is important. This might require specialized equipment usually found at car dealerships or knowledgeable locksmith professionals.
  5. Testing the Key: After getting a new key, it's essential to evaluate it to ensure it locks/unlocks the doors and begins the ignition.

Replacement Process Overview Table

StepDescription
Recognize the Key TypeIdentify whether you require a requirement, transponder, or remote key
Gather Necessary InfoCollect VIN, evidence of ownership, and identification
Select Replacement MethodDecide in between dealer, locksmith, or DIY option
Setting the KeyGuarantee proper programming for transponder keys and remote fobs
Evaluating the KeyVerify that the brand-new key works for all needed functions

Expense of Key Replacement

The cost of replacing a Citroen C1 key can differ commonly based on the type of key, the technique of replacement, and the location you pick for the service. Below is a breakdown of average costs you may come across:

Key TypeDealership CostLocksmith professional CostDIY Cost
Standard Key₤ 20 - ₤ 50₤ 5 - ₤ 15₤ 5 - ₤ 20
Transponder Key₤ 150 - ₤ 300₤ 50 - ₤ 100N/A
Remote Key Fob₤ 200 - ₤ 500₤ 100 - ₤ 250N/A

Picking the Right Replacement Method

When choosing where to get your Citroen C1 key changed, consider the following elements:

  1. Cost: Budget is a vital factor. Dealers often charge more, while locksmith professionals may provide competitive rates.

  2. Convenience: Dealerships may take longer to process the replacement, while locksmith professionals may offer mobile services and faster turnaround times.

  3. Dependability: Ensure that whichever choice you choose is respectable and has positive evaluations. For dealer services, examine if they are licensed Citroen merchants.

  4. Guarantee: Some locksmiths may use service warranties on their work, which could be helpful if any problems arise post-replacement.
